Click on Location links to filter by Job Title & Location.
Click on Company links to filter by Company & Location.
For exact match, enclose search terms in "double quotes".
Canada based in Gatineau, Quebec, is looking for a dynamic individual to join our well-established team as Integration... Specialist. As part of our team, working closely with Project Management, Research and Development and Product Management...